EXPERIMENTS ON FLOW THROUGH INLET GRATINGS FOR STREET GUTTERS, WITH DISCUSSION

IN ORDER TO STUDY FLOW TO THROUGH INLETS, A TEST GUTTER WITH A CROSS-SLOPE OF 20.6 TO 1 AND WITH A NEARLY VERTICAL CURB WAS CONSTRUCTED IN THE 36-IN. TILTING CHANNEL OF THE LABORATORY. NEAR THE END OF THE GUTTER, A TEST SECTION WAS PROVIDED, IN WHICH FULL-SCALE INLETS AND CURB OPENINGS OF ANY SHAPE COULD BE INSTALLED. TESTS OF VARIOUS GRATE INLETS WERE CONDUCTED AT SEVERAL SLOPES, USING A WIDE RANGE OF DISCHARGES AT EACH SLOPE. IN ALL TESTS THE ENTIRE FLOW WAS INTRODUCED AT THE UPPER END OF THE GUTTER. MEASUREMENTS WERE TAKEN OF THE DEPTH AND DISCHARGE IN THE GUTTER, AND OF THE QUANTITY OF WATER PASSING OVER AND AROUND THE INLET, WHICH WAS TERMED "CARRYOVER". THE PORTION OF THE FLOW INTERCEPTED BY THE INLET, REFERRED TO AS "INLET CAPACITY", WAS THE DIFFERENCE BETWEEN THE GUTTER FLOW AND THE CARRYOVER. TESTS WERE ALSO MADE WITH SIMULATED DEBRIS ADDED TO THE FLOW. IN AN ATTEMPT TO IMPROVE THE SELF-CLEANING ABILITY OF GRATE INLETS, AN EXPERIMENTAL INLET WAS CONSTRUCTED WITH ITS BARS AND OPENINGS SET AT A 45 DEGREE ANGLE. TESTS WERE MADE OF THIS INLET BOTH WITH AND WITHOUT A CURB OPENING. THIS EXPERIMENTAL INLET WAS THEN IMPROVED BY ROUNDING THE SURFACE OF EACH OF ITS BARS. STANDARD INLETS TESTED INCLUDED A MINNESOTA HIGHWAY DEPARTMENT INLET, WHICH HAS OPENINGS PARALLEL TO THE FLOW, AND A CITY STREET DEPARTMENT INLET, WHICH HAS OPENINGS NORMAL TO THE DIRECTION OF FLOW. FROM THESE TESTS THE FOLLOWING OBSERVATIONS WERE MADE: (1) THE CAPACITY OF A GRATE INLET CAN BE GREATLY INCREASED BY ALLOWING A SMALL AMOUNT OF CARRYOVER. (2) THE CAPACITY OF A GRATE INLET IS DETERMINED MAINLY BY ITS WIDTH NORMAL TO THE FLOW AND BY THE EFFICIENCY OF ITS OPENINGS. (3) THE EFFICIENCY OF GRATE INLET OPENINGS DEPENDS LARGELY ON THE EFFECTIVE LENGTH OF THE OPENINGS IN THE DIRECTION OF FLOW. (4) THE CAPACITY OF INLETS WITH TRANSVERSE BARS AND OPENINGS CAN BE INCREASED SUBSTANTIALLY BY ROUNDING THE TOP SURFACE OF EACH BAR. (5) IN THE NORMAL RANGE OF APPLICATION, INLETS WITH EFFICIENT OPENINGS OPERATE WITH INCREASING CAPACITY AS THE SLOPE OF THE GUTTER IS INCREASED. (6) EXCEPT WHERE CAPACITY IS PROVIDED BY PONDING, CURB OPENINGS ARE OF LITTLE OR NO VALUE IN INCREASING THE CAPACITY OF A GRATE INLET. /AUTHOR/
